Abstract

A reinforced webbing material is disclosed for use in furniture, bedding and the like. The webbing includes a flat knitted fabric comprised of conventional yarns such as polyester. Elastomeric yarns or cords may also be, but are not necessarily, integrally knitted into the fabric structure in a warpwise direction. One or more high-performance polymeric reinforcement yarns are integrally knitted into the fabric structure in a lengthwise direction. The reinforcement yarns may comprise aramid fibers, ultra high molecular weight polyethylene, or other suitable high tensile strength polymeric yarns. The reinforcement yarns and elastomeric cords combine with the knitted fabric to provide a substantially elastic webbing material having a finite amount of stretch that is limited by the high performance yarns.

Claims (29)

1. A reinforced webbing material comprising:

(a) a plurality of conventional strength warp yarns and at least one conventional strength weft yarn at least partially interlaced together to form a substantially flat knitted fabric having first and second lateral edges; and

(b) at least one high-performance polymeric reinforcement yarn at least partially interwoven with at least a portion of the warp and weft yarns and extending in a substantially warpwise direction in the knitted fabric, the high-performance polymeric reinforcement yarn substantially comprising a polymeric material having a tensile strength of at least about 400,000 lb/in 2 .

2. A reinforced webbing material according to claim 1 wherein the high-performance polymeric reinforcement yarns comprise aramid fibers.

3. A reinforced webbing material according to claim 1 wherein the high-performance polymeric reinforcement yarns comprise ultra high molecular weight polyethylene.

4. A reinforced webbing material according to claim 1 wherein the high-performance polymeric reinforcement yarns are between about 100 denier and about 700 denier.

5. A reinforced webbing material according to claim 1 wherein the high-performance polymeric reinforcement yarns are at least partially interwoven with at least a portion of the warp and weft yarns in a substantially zigzag pattern.
